开始成为 Android 开发的一级语言,当时业界并不太看好,因为 Java 在安卓的发展过程中做出了巨大的贡献,其作为安卓开发语言的观念已经根深蒂固,而且它也一直在不断完善。 然而仅仅几年时间,Kotlin
Oracle、SQLite、SQL Server、SQL Server CE或MySQL数据库, C#、Eclipse、C++或其它合适、有效的开发工具,等等。 实践:计算机科学系实验中心提供计算机及软件开发环境。
最近项目,要判断用户的手机是安卓的还是ios的,搜了一下相关的资料,最终获得的结果。事实证明,是有效的!主要是要用到HTTP_USER_AGENT,它表示的意思是用来检查浏览页面的访问者在用什么操作系
public static boolean isAddShortCut(Context context) { boolean isInstallShortcut = false; final ContentResolver cr = context.getContentResolver(); String AUTHORITY = getAuthorityFromPermission(context
com.np) 这些事情不得不讨论,但是Umesh Basne给出了在运行后台任务前要考虑的事情的一个很好的综述。 Android RecyclerView – 分组数据 (krtkush.github
Android 多点触控详解,在前面的几篇文章中我们大致了解了 Android 中的事件处理流程和一些简单的处理方案,本次带大家了解 Android 多点触控相关的一些知识。 多点触控( Multitouch
raywenderlich.com) Artem Kholodnyi使用RxJava和RxAndroid实现了一个完整的UI示例。 清洁测试,第2部分:注释 (android.jlelse.eu) Danny
Pury一种分析您的Android应用的新途径 (medium.com) 通过本文您将学到关于Pury的知识。Pury是一个分析Android应用的库。您一定还要去查看GitHub资源库。 应对Android的65K方法限制
由RxJava支持的Android动画 (pspdfkit.com) Android中的动画对象看起来很容易实现。将RxJava加入其中后您会拥有一个非常有力的工具来将动画与其他动画、随机事件等形成链接。 Android架构模式第2部分:MVP
FPS可行的Android应用程序 App (medium.com) 在RecyclerView中如何实现快速渲染的一些技巧。 不再用值类型的样板文件——强大的AutoValue (medium.com)
oid Layout名叫ConstraintLayout。Mark Allison在这一系列文章中简单介绍了这一新型的刚刚面世的Layout,并试图弄明白如何才能最好地使用它。 ConstraintLayout
户界面测试的方法以及如何由Android Studio运行这些测试。 如何为Fire TV构建一个Android App——第一部分 (medium.com) Mario Viviani介绍了如何为Amazon的Fire
位朋友们为了更便于大家理解而创建了一种可视化指南。 5步骤创建frustration-free安卓测试设备 (m.signalvnoise.com) 来自Basecamp团队的Dan Kim解
用任务把故事带给你 (medium.com) 本周Protip 是如何使用JetBrains公司的IDE中一个鲜为人知的功能,最小化任务和关联的分支之间切换。在IDE中您可以使用Task& Contexts 菜单定义任务,并在它们之间进行切换。
为了避免各种应用程序无响应(ANRs),你必须将较长的运行操作,例如网络请求或者缓慢的数据库查询,移到一个不同的线程中去,从而使用户可以继续使用你的App。Paul Trebilcox-Ruiz教你如何去做。
(medium.com) 安卓团队最近推出了Android N预览版,其中包含许多新的改进,包括有Java 8的支持。在这一博客中Sergii Zhuk验证了它对于安卓开发者的真正意义以及如何试用语言的新特性。
(riggaroo.co.za) 在本系列文章中,Rebecca Franks试图使你的测试更简单些。这第一篇文章仅仅带领你开始测试。 针对NDK开发者的Andriod的变化 (android-developers
ObjectBox - 新的移动数据库 (greenrobot.org) ObjectBox是一个针对性能优化的新移动对象数据库。 通过ObjectBox,greenRobot团队将技术从NoSQL服务器数据库运用到移动设备
打破不可能”可能适用于网络。虽然PlayStore的质量不好,只能达到一星的评级,但这些都不会消失。一个快速行动的策略相当于一个阶段性的推出,在这个帖子中,通过Sebastiano Gottardo的介绍,你将会学到一切。
(github.com) Android的附加动画! 一个简单的方法来增加大量性能的动画。 RxJava2Debug (github.com) 一个库使涉及RxJava2的StackTraces更有意义(他们将始终指向你的代码!)。